Let’s look at this idea of eating few calories a bit deeper. Most of the time, when people do this, they’ll continue to consume the same types of food, but simply try to eat less of them. That leaves them feeling hungry and usually breeds a negative attitude towards the whole process. So, what can you do to avoid this? Simply change the foods you’re eating to something with more volume for the same calories. This is why a lot of people suggest cutting fat out of your diet, it is a very calorie dense food which has a high caloric cost to feeling full.
Let’s look at two ends of the spectrum: 200 calories of bacon equals about 34 grams while 200 calories of celery equals over 1400 grams. Which one is going to leave you feeling more full? Of course, there is no comparison between the wonderful taste of bacon and the rather bland taste of celery. For this reason, you may want to consider something between those two items, such as smoked turkey breast. 200 calories of smoked turkey breast is about 200 grams. That means you can eat you can eat about 6 times as much turkey as you can bacon. Now you can see how a reduced calorie diet can help you lose weight without leaving you feeling hungry.
